1. Review of Concrete in Masonry
Concrete has actually long been a staple in construction and masonry due to its own flexibility and strength. Made from a mix of cement, water, sand, and accumulations, it is actually an unbelievably sturdy option for a variety of applications.
1.1 Stamina and Durability
Concrete's compressive durability is actually widely known; it can easily withstand massive tons without fracturing or even breaking up. This creates it best for groundworks, walls, and other building elements where toughness is actually paramount.
1.2 Installation Process
Installing concrete needs trained contractors acquainted with mixing ratios and remedying times. The process commonly includes pouring damp concrete into kinds, which at that point solidify over time.
1.3 Price Considerations
While preliminary expenses might differ depending upon work and material quality, concrete tends to be extra inexpensive than brick in regards to installation fees.
2. Overview of Brick in Masonry
Brick has a long record as a structure component understood not simply retaining wall contractors services for its own cosmetic beauty however also its utility in a variety of construction settings.
2.1 Visual Appeal
One of the strongest selling factors of brick is its own aesthetic beauty; it can be found in a variety of shades and textures that can incorporate character to any kind of structure.
2.2 Thermal Properties
Bricks provide excellent thermal mass residential or commercial properties-- they may absorb heat during the day and discharge it during the night, aiding keep comfy inside temperatures.
2.3 Environmental Impact
Bricks are normally helped make coming from all-natural clay-based products that are actually much more sustainable than some concrete choices when sourced responsibly.

7. Durability: The Length Of Time Do These Products Last?
Both materials boast remarkable life expectancy however differ in servicing demands:
7.1 Lifespan of Concrete Structures
Typically lasts half a century or additional with correct care.
7.2 Life expectancy of Brick Structures
Can last over one hundred years if maintained adequately without considerable enduring issues.
